当前位置: 首页 > news >正文

OpenClaw版本升级:Qwen3-4B模型与新框架特性的兼容性

OpenClaw版本升级:Qwen3-4B模型与新框架特性的兼容性

1. 为什么需要关注版本升级

上周五晚上11点,我的OpenClaw突然弹出一条警告:"当前版本(v0.8.3)将在48小时后停止维护"。这个深夜警报让我意识到,是时候处理这个技术债了。作为深度依赖OpenClaw自动化工作流的用户,我决定记录下这次升级Qwen3-4B模型的全过程。

版本升级从来不只是简单的npm update。特别是当你的自动化流程已经稳定运行数月,任何改动都可能引发连锁反应。我遇到过模型响应格式变更导致解析失败,也经历过API路径调整造成技能模块报错。这次升级涉及两个关键变化:

  • 框架从v0.8.x跨越到v1.0.x的架构调整
  • 默认模型切换为Qwen3-4B的新版本

2. 升级前的准备工作

2.1 环境快照备份

首先在终端执行以下命令,生成当前环境的状态报告:

openclaw --version openclaw doctor > openclaw_health_check.log npm list -g --depth=0 | grep openclaw

这三个命令分别输出版本号、系统健康状态和全局安装的依赖树。我将这些信息保存到pre_upgrade文件夹,这是后续回滚的重要依据。

2.2 关键配置文件存档

OpenClaw的核心配置存储在~/.openclaw/目录。我特别备份了以下文件:

  • openclaw.json:包含模型连接信息和技能配置
  • workspace/下的自定义脚本
  • plugins/中非官方渠道安装的插件

使用rsync创建完整副本:

rsync -avz ~/.openclaw/ ~/openclaw_backup_$(date +%Y%m%d)/

2.3 自动化流程检查点

我的日常工作流中有三个关键自动化任务:

  1. 每日9:00的竞品数据抓取与分析
  2. 会议纪要自动生成与分类
  3. 代码仓库的定时监控与警报

为确保升级后这些功能不受影响,我手动触发执行并记录结果:

openclaw run --task daily_report --verbose > task_validation.log

3. 执行版本升级

3.1 官方推荐升级路径

根据OpenClaw的发布说明,v0.8.x到v1.0.x需要先卸载旧版:

sudo npm uninstall -g openclaw sudo npm install -g @qingchencloud/openclaw-zh@latest

安装完成后,验证版本:

openclaw --version # 预期输出:v1.0.2 或更高

3.2 配置迁移与适配

新版本会自动检测旧版配置,但有几个关键变化需要注意:

  1. 模型连接协议变更: 旧版的models.providers需要更新为新的llm_backends格式

  2. 技能模块路径调整: 自定义技能需要从plugins/移动到skills/目录

我使用官方迁移工具处理:

openclaw migrate --from v0.8.3 --config ~/.openclaw/openclaw.json

这个过程会生成migration_report.md,详细列出需要手动调整的条目。

4. Qwen3-4B模型适配测试

4.1 模型连接验证

在配置文件中更新模型端点(以星图平台部署为例):

{ "llm_backends": { "qwen3-4b": { "type": "openai-compatible", "base_url": "http://your-vllm-endpoint/v1", "api_key": "your-api-key", "models": { "default": { "name": "Qwen3-4B-Thinking", "context_window": 32768 } } } } }

执行连通性测试:

openclaw test-llm --backend qwen3-4b

4.2 功能回归测试

我设计了三组测试用例验证模型兼容性:

  1. 基础指令测试

    openclaw exec "创建名为test_upgrade的Markdown文件,内容包含当前日期"
  2. 复杂任务测试

    openclaw exec "查找本周所有包含'urgent'标签的邮件,提取发件人和主题生成CSV"
  3. 技能集成测试

    openclaw run --skill meeting_minutes --file last_meeting.mp3

每个测试案例都检查:

  • 任务是否完整执行
  • 输出格式是否符合预期
  • 执行时间是否在正常范围

5. 常见问题与解决方案

在实际升级过程中,我遇到了三个典型问题:

5.1 模型响应超时

当任务需要多步推理时,新版本默认的30秒超时可能不足。解决方法是在配置中增加:

{ "execution": { "timeout": 120 } }

5.2 技能兼容性报错

部分旧版技能会抛出ModuleNotFoundError。通过重新安装技能包解决:

clawhub reinstall $(clawhub list --installed)

5.3 飞书通道断开

由于WebSocket协议升级,需要更新飞书插件:

openclaw plugins update @m1heng-clawd/feishu

6. 回滚方案设计

即使做了充分准备,生产环境仍需安全网。我的回滚策略包括:

  1. 版本回退

    sudo npm uninstall -g @qingchencloud/openclaw-zh sudo npm install -g openclaw@0.8.3
  2. 配置恢复

    rsync -avz ~/openclaw_backup_20240615/ ~/.openclaw/
  3. 依赖降级: 根据备份的package-lock.json还原依赖版本

验证回滚成功的命令:

openclaw exec "echo $((1+1))" | grep 2 && echo "Rollback successful"

7. 升级后的优化调整

新版本带来两个值得关注的改进:

  1. 批量任务队列

    openclaw queue add "daily_report" openclaw queue add "code_review" openclaw queue start --parallel 2
  2. 模型缓存机制: 在openclaw.json中配置:

    { "llm_cache": { "enabled": true, "ttl": 3600 } }

这些特性让我的晨间工作流执行时间从47分钟缩短到29分钟。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

http://www.jsqmd.com/news/579985/

相关文章:

  • 应急管理大数据指挥中心解决方案PPT(50页)
  • Alibaba DASD-4B Thinking 对话工具实战:构建智能数据库查询与设计助手
  • CTFHUB的SQL注入和XSS
  • Phi-4-Reasoning-Vision实战案例:电商商品图智能分析与隐藏线索识别应用
  • GAM注意力机制实战:如何在PyTorch中实现跨通道-空间交互增强
  • 【RAG 项目实战 01】在 LangChain 中集成 Chainlit
  • UE5开发日志:个人足球游戏demo《SketchSoccer》——后期处理体积实现风格化素描
  • SAM 3快速上手攻略:只需输入英文物体名,复杂分割变简单
  • AUTOSAR CAN NM
  • 基于Simulink的滞环电压控制(Bang-Bang)Buck仿真
  • Excel映射为SQL规范
  • GLM-4.1V-9B-Base快速上手:无需代码上传图片即得专业级中文描述
  • Llama-3.2V-11B-cot赋能微信小程序:打造智能客服与内容生成应用
  • 数据结构 ------ 1:顺序表
  • intv_ai_mk11GPU部署教程:CSDN云GPU实例上intv_ai_mk11服务的启动与持久化配置
  • Kandinsky-5.0-I2V-Lite-5s快速上手:Web界面零配置生成短视频(附提示词模板)
  • 论文答辩智能化:10款AI辅助工具推荐(附爱毕业aibiye使用技巧)
  • 基于西门子 PLC 的糖果包装生产系统设计:从博图编程到触摸屏组态仿真
  • 特色古籍数字化项目标书制作全攻略
  • javaweb基于建筑物识别的无人驾驶车辆路径规划系统
  • DownKyi终极指南:三分钟掌握B站视频下载的完整解决方案
  • OpenClaw权限控制:千问3.5-9B任务执行的安全边界设置
  • Z-Image-GGUF效果复现:相同seed下3台不同4090D生成一致性测试
  • OpenClaw成本控制:Qwen2.5-VL-7B图文任务Token消耗优化
  • Wan2.2-I2V-A14B模型轻量化:针对移动端的部署与推理加速方案
  • 蔬菜清洗机的设计(论文+CAD图纸+答辩稿) 滚筒式蔬菜清洗机设计
  • Qwen3-ASR-0.6B多场景部署:WebUI前端+API后端+日志监控全栈实践
  • DeepSeek-R1-Distill-Qwen-1.5B在RK3588板卡上的部署实战:16秒完成1k token推理
  • 论文公式排版
  • 兔绘屋 v1.0.1-刚出的免费追漫神器!无广告加载飞快,追更体验真的舒服